Thank you for your interest. I am conducting dissertation research tentatively entitled: Global Nonviolence: Diffusion, Dynamics, and Impacts. The goal of my research is to look at the historical spread of an explicitly nonviolence tactics, to trace the rise of the international organization of nonviolence, and to test to efficacy of different tactics and the influence of transnational support for nonviolent movements. I draw data from a number of sources. For my historical component I rely upon peace historians work, organizational histories and newspaper sources. For my organizational analysis I begin with the Union of International Association's Annual Yearbook database and then search through websites and online archives. I am also interviewing organizers and would love to interview you about your work if you are interested. Finally I am working towards the construction of a statistical analysis of the effects of different types of international support in different phases of conflict resolution. I am in the early stages of historical and organizational research right now but will keep you all posted as research progresses.
